According to the product specialist

Pros
X-Range technology ensures the cassette shifts quickly and smoothly.
Wide cassette shifting range due to the addition of a '10' as smallest sprocket.
This cassette has the lowest weight, the highest stiffness and the best finish of all 11-speed Shimano cassettes.
The low weight is achieved by using light materials such as carbon and titanium.
The stiffness is achieved with the carbon spider.
The beautiful finish and special coating ensure high-quality shifting performance and superior durability.
The cassette is now also available in a 30T version, so now you can ride in the mountains with a Dura-Ace!
The most quiet cassette when paired to a Campagnolo chain.
The nickel plating increases durability.
This cassette shifts very smoothly.
This cassette continues to shift smoothly even under load.
This cassette has a more diverse range thanks to the addition of the 10t cassette cog.
This cassette is easy to install on an XDR body.
Cons
You'll need to change the freehub of your wheel to an XDR to mount this cassette.
Not every Dura Ace 11 speed derailleur is compatible with a 30T cassette, only the Dura Ace R9100.
The sprockets are made of steel so this cassette is heavier than others which have titanium sprockets.
You need an XDR body in your wheel in order to mount this cassette.
